A woman who was rendered quadriplegic when the car she was a passenger in struck a tree in Chester County has reached a $4.3 million settlement with the bar and restaurant that allegedly served the driver after he was visibly intoxicated.

Plaintiff Joanne DiPietro reached an agreement with defendants Dilworthtown Inn and Blue Pear Bistro, two West Chester, Pa., restaurants, on April 9, following jury selection in Philadelphia Common Pleas Court.
